Victory Capital Management Inc. grew its stake in shares of Valley National Bancorp (NASDAQ:VLY - Free Report) by 15.2% in the 1st quarter, according to its most recent fil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The firm owned 7,155,871 shares of the company's stock after buying an additional 944,340 shares during the period. Victory Capital Management Inc. owned 1.28% of Valley National Bancorp worth $63,616,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.
Other institutional investors also recently made changes to their positions in the company. Balyasny Asset Management L.P. acquired a new position in shares of Valley National Bancorp during the 4th quarter valued at $74,558,000. Wellington Management Group LLP lifted its holdings in shares of Valley National Bancorp by 90.2% during the 4th quarter. Wellington Management Group LLP now owns 17,059,328 shares of the company's stock valued at $154,558,000 after acquiring an additional 8,088,466 shares in the last quarter. Vanguard Group Inc. lifted its holdings in shares of Valley National Bancorp by 9.2% during the 4th quarter. Vanguard Group Inc. now owns 50,002,161 shares of the company's stock valued at $453,020,000 after acquiring an additional 4,204,651 shares in the last quarter. Wedge Capital Management L L P NC acquired a new position in shares of Valley National Bancorp during the 1st quarter valued at $32,286,000. Finally, Norges Bank acquired a new position in shares of Valley National Bancorp during the 4th quarter valued at $31,490,000. 61.00% of the stock is owned by hedge funds and other institutional investors.
Valley National Bancorp Price Performance
Shares of NASDAQ:VLY traded up $0.05 during midday trading on Friday, reaching $9.51. 6,547,803 shares of the company's stock were exchanged, compared to its average volume of 8,048,529. The company's 50 day simple moving average is $9.03 and its two-hundred day simple moving average is $9.09. The firm has a market capitalization of $5.33 billion, a PE ratio of 13.78 and a beta of 1.06. Valley National Bancorp has a 12 month low of $7.18 and a 12 month high of $11.10.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.41, a quick ratio of 0.97 and a current ratio of 0.97.
Valley National Bancorp (NASDAQ:VLY -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, April 24th. The company reported $0.18 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of $0.19 by ($0.01). Valley National Bancorp had a net margin of 11.03% and a return on equity of 5.12%. The firm had revenue of $479.67 million for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$483.98 million. During the same period in the prior year, the business earned $0.19 earnings per share. Equities research analysts expect that Valley National Bancorp will post 0.99 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.
Valley National Bancorp Announces Dividend
The firm also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Tuesday, July 1st. Stockholders of record on Friday, June 13th were given a dividend of $0.11 per share. This represents a $0.44 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 4.63%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end was Friday, June 13th. Valley National Bancorp's dividend payout ratio is 63.77%.
Analyst Upgrades and Downgrades
VLY has been the topic of a number of recent analyst reports. Jefferies Financial Group initiated coverage on shares of Valley National Bancorp in a report on Wednesday, May 21st. They issued a "hold" rating and a $10.00 price objective on the stock. Piper Sandler upgraded shares of Valley National Bancorp from a "neutral" rating to an "overweight" rating and set a $11.00 price objective on the stock in a report on Monday, March 24th. Morgan Stanley upgraded shares of Valley National Bancorp from an "equal weight" rating to an "overweight" rating and boosted their price objective for the stock from $10.00 to $11.00 in a report on Thursday, July 3rd. Truist Financial began coverage on shares of Valley National Bancorp in a research report on Tuesday, May 13th. They issued a "hold" rating and a $10.00 target price for the company. Finally, Wall Street Zen downgraded shares of Valley National Bancorp from a "hold" rating to a "sell" rating in a research report on Saturday, May 17th. One equities research analyst has rated the stock with a sell rating, six have assigned a hold rating and five have issued a buy rating to the stock. Based on data from MarketBeat, the stock currently has a consensus rating of "Hold" and an average target price of $10.73.

Valley National Bancorp operates as the holding company for Valley National Bank that provides various commercial, private banking, retail, insurance, and wealth management financial services products. It operates through Consumer Banking, Commercial Banking, and Treasury and Corporate other segments.
